        My name is Austin Williams-Ayers, and I am a senior in business management. This summer, I have been fortunate to gain valuable experience during my internship with Thermo Fisher Scientific. Thermo Fisher Scientific is the world leader in serving science, with an annual revenue of $40 billion. Our Mission is “to enable our customers to make the world healthier, cleaner and safer.” Thermo Fisher Scientific is made up of over 125,000 employees worldwide and was recently ranked #92 on the Fortune 500 list.

        The company is made up of 8 different business groups, and 24 divisions within those groups. I am on the Inside Sales team for Fisher Healthcare, also known as the Healthcare Market Division (HMD), within the Customer Channels Group (CCG) and I work out of the Houston, TX office. Our Fisher Healthcare website is essentially like Amazon.com, but specifically offers research equipment and consumable products, diagnostic testing products, analytical instruments and safety products to the Healthcare and Hospital markets.

        My project for the summer involves contacting low-spend clients to learn basic information about their research labs and recommend solutions, while finding new contacts for the account, and generating leads for the account managers. Once I have spoken with the clients, I introduce them to their respective account manager and/or product specialist who can offer more information and close the sale. I am also learning how to navigate the Salesforce CRM platform to track number of calls, new contacts added, and leads generated. At the end of my internship, my report will be able to help management decide if there would be added value in having a full-time employee in this role.
